Understanding Mold and Its Health Risks

Mold is a common fungus that grows indoors and outdoors. It needs moisture to survive. The CDC says mold can cause health problems. These include chronic sinus issues, poisoning, allergic reactions, and infections4.

The CDC lists common indoor molds. These are Cladosporium, Penicillium, Aspergillus, Alternaria, and Stachybotrys chartarum (black mold)5.

Being around mold can cause health issues. Allergic reactions are the most common problem4. Long-term exposure can lead to respiratory infections, sinus problems, eye irritation, coughing, and asthma symptoms4.

Signs of Mold Infestation in Your Home

Mold can be easy to spot or hidden. Knowing the signs is key to acting fast. Mold remediation experts say mold can grow in 24 to 72 hours after moisture appears6. Common types include aspergillus, penicillium, and stachybotrys6.

Look for black spots, greenish patches, or white, cotton-like stuff on surfaces. Musty smells also mean mold might be around. Water damage signs like warped wood or peeling paint could hide mold. For affordable mold inspection and cheap mold remediation services, act quickly.

Choosing the Right Mold Remediation Company

When picking a mold remediation company, look at a few key things. Make sure they have good certifications like the IICRC or IAQA. This shows they know how to remove mold well14.

They should fix the whole area, not just what you see. There are millions of mold spores you can’t see14.

Choose a company with lots of experience and a good name15. Also, check their reviews and references to see if they’re reliable15.

Some important things to think about are:

  • Certifications and licenses
  • Experience and reputation
  • Insurance and liability coverage
  • Written estimates and clear prices
  • Following EPA rules and safety steps

The Mold Remediation Process Explained

The mold remediation process has several steps. First, a professional inspects and assesses the mold. They find all mold areas and where it came from17. This step is key to fix the problem right and stop mold from coming back.

Next, they contain and remove the mold. They use special products and seal off areas to stop mold spores17. The goal is to get rid of mold without relying too much on tests. They focus on methods that work well17.

Preventive Measures for Future Mold Growth

Stopping mold growth is key, as Paul Davis says. You can do this by controlling humidity, ensuring good air flow, and checking for mold often. Mold can grow on many things like wood, ceiling tiles, and even food19. So, it’s important to check your home often for mold.

To stop mold, you need to keep humidity low. You can use dehumidifiers, fans, and open windows to do this19. Also, having good air flow helps a lot. Regular checks and upkeep are also vital to catch mold early.

FAQ

How Long Does Mold Remediation Take?

Mold remediation time varies. It depends on the problem’s size and the area affected. Usually, it takes 3-5 days for a small problem. But bigger issues might take longer.

What is the Estimated Cost for Mold Remediation Services?

Mold removal costs vary. Small problems cost a few hundred dollars. But bigger issues can cost thousands. The cost depends on the area size, mold type, and removal steps needed.

Is Mold Remediation Covered by Insurance?

Insurance coverage for mold removal varies. Some policies cover it if it’s from a covered event like a leak. But others might not. Always check your policy and talk to your insurance company.

How Can I Prevent Future Mold Growth?

To stop mold, keep humidity low and air well-ventilated. Fix water damage quickly. Regular checks and good cleaning help too.

What Are the Health Risks Associated with Mold Exposure?

Mold can harm your health. It can cause breathing problems, allergies, and even brain issues. People with weak immune systems, the elderly, and kids are most at risk. Quick action is key to stay healthy.
